D.J. started the discussion What is USERRA? in the forum General Discussion 9 months ago
USERRA protects Guardsmen and Reservists while they are performing military duty. If you are currently working for a company or are considering working for a company while you are serving, this law will protect your pay, benefits and…

D.J. started the discussion United Airlines Conditional Job Offers in the forum General Discussion 10 months ago
United Airlines Conditional Job Offers
This might be old news or overcome by events, but I thought I would post.
D.J.
aerocrewnews.com
CHICAGO, September 28, 2023 – United today announced the launch of the United Military Pilot Program, an industry-leading program giving full-time, active-duty U.S. military pilots access to conditional job offers as a First Officer with the airline. The program is unique in … Continue reading
